This is a specially commissioned design for a Victorian Ice Skater in green--the color and time of year recommend a St. Patrick's day theme. Since there is still some snow on the ground and ice on the ponds in New England, I suppose she could still get some skating in!

This lovely doll has bright copper hair, pulled back into a pony-tail of fluffy sausage curls and tied with a cream-colored ribbon. She has huge green eyes and her perky smile has been re-painted with a deep burgundy and sealed.

The skating dress is of a thick, satiny, deep forest green material that beautifully shows off the cream accents. The bodice is fitted, sleeves full and puffed, and the very full skirt is wired to allow it to be shaped into waves suggesting movement. The hem of the skirt and the high neck-line are trimmed with a rich, cream braid, and cream ribbon-rose accents on the hem. Cream grosgrain ribbon and lace trim the sleeves and a wide grosgrain ribbon cinch the waist and form a large bow in the back. A beautiful cream lace cameo piece adorns the bodice; ivory pearl buttons march up the back.

Accesories include a chestnut fur muff and a jaunty pill-box hat in green trimmed with cream ribbons and roses; the hat is attached with a pearly green hat-pin.
